What is Medical Cannabis

Cannabis is a genus of flowering plants that belongs to the Cannabaceae family. Within this genus, the species Cannabis Sativa, Cannabis Indica, and Cannabis Ruderalis are most commonly recognized. These plants are known for their distinctive leaves and flowers, which contain various compounds with powerful medicinal effects.

Two primary chemical compounds found in cannabis are delta-9-tetrahydrocannabinol (THC) and Cannabidiol (CBD). THC is responsible for the psychoactive effects commonly associated with cannabis use, while CBD is non-psychoactive and has been researched for its potential therapeutic benefits.

Cannabis has a rich history dating back thousands of years, with documented use in ancient civilizations for medicinal, spiritual, and recreational purposes. Across different cultures and time periods, cannabis has been valued for its versatile properties and has been integrated into various cultural practices.

In modern times, research has shown the promising potential for cannabis in treating a range of medical conditions such as chronic pain, epilepsy, anxiety, and so much more. Medical cannabis programs have been established in many countries to provide patients with access to cannabis-based treatments under regulated conditions.

The legal status of cannabis varies widely around the world. Some countries and states have legalised cannabis for medicinal and/or recreational use, while others maintain strict prohibitions. This legal landscape continues to evolve as scientific research and public attitudes towards cannabis change.

Cannabis is a complex and multifaceted plant with a long history of human use. Its compounds offer a spectrum of effects and potential benefits, making it a subject of ongoing scientific inquiry. Cannabis continues to increasingly be a topic of interest and discovery in today’s world, understanding its properties and potential is paving the way for an exciting new world of healthcare solutions.
